The cheapest way to get from Hounslow to Selsey is to drive which costs £15 - £23 and takes 1h 35m.
The fastest way to get from Hounslow to Selsey is to drive which takes 1h 35m and costs £15 - £23.
The distance between Hounslow and Selsey is 86 miles. The road distance is 63.6 miles.
The best way to get from Hounslow to Selsey without a car is to train and line 51 bus which takes 3h 7m and costs £35 - £85.
It takes approximately 3h 7m to get from Hounslow to Selsey,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Hounslow to Selsey is 64 miles. It takes approximately 1h 35m to drive from Hounslow to Selsey.

There is no direct connection from Hounslow to Selsey. However, you can take the train to Clapham Junction, take the train to Chichester, walk to Bus Station, then take the line 51 bus to Church. Alternatively, you can drive from Hounslow to Selsey in around 1h 35m.
